Genome Research Experiences to Attract Talented Undergraduates into Genomic Fields to Enhance Diversity (R25 Clinical Trial Not Allowed)

Description

The NIH Research Education Program (R25) supports research education activities in the mission areas of the NIH. The overarching goal of this NHGRI R25 program is to support educational activities that encourage undergraduates from diverse backgrounds, including those from groups underrepresented in the biomedical workforce, to pursue further training and careers in the scientific, medical, ethical, social and/or legal areas of genomics research. To accomplish the stated over-arching goal, this FOA will support creative educational activities with a primary focus on: Research Experiences Courses for Skills Development This Genome Research Experiences to Attract Talented Undergraduates into the Genomic Field to Promote Diversity (GREAT) Program will support collaborative institutional partnerships that provide research education programs for undergraduates enrolled at minority-serving institutions (MSIs) or Institutional Development Award (IDeA)-eligible institutions. A partnership will include a MSI or IDeA-eligible institution, and one or more research-intensive institutions or organizations with a suitable research base for graduate-level training in scientific areas of interest to NHGRI.
